Product reviews:
The Trek Stache Is A Mountain Bike trek stache 5 2018 review
trek stache 5 2018 review
Tobias
2025-03-27 iphone 6s Plus
Trek Stache 5 Weight Review Craigslist trek stache 5 2018 review
trek stache 5 2018 review
💡 E1.6 2018 Trek Stache 5 - YouTube trek stache 5 2018 review
trek stache 5 2018 review